New Delhi: The first coffee table book on Bharat Ratna Shri Atal Bihari Vajpayee, highlighting his life, vision, and invaluable contributions to nation-building, titled “Atal Bihari Vajpayee: The Eternal Statesman”, was launched today in a prestigious ceremony at the Dr. Ambedkar International Centre, Janpath, New Delhi.
The event was graced by Vice President Shri C. P. Radhakrishnan as the Chief Guest, along with the Governors of Rajasthan Shri Haribhau Bagde, Bihar Shri Arif Mohammad Khan, and Haryana Prof. Ashim Kumar Ghosh, as well as eminent politician Dr. M. M. Joshi.
The ceremony commenced with a lamp lighting by Governors Haribhau Bagde, Arif Mohammad Khan, Prof. Ashim Kumar Ghosh, and Dr. M. M. Joshi, marking the formal inauguration of the book.
In his address, Governor Haribhau Bagde expressed, “I consider myself extremely fortunate to have witnessed Shri Atal Bihari Vajpayee closely and spent time with him. Atal Ji was a visionary statesman whose ideas, conduct, and actions elevated Indian democracy to new heights.”
The coffee table book, authored by former Union Minister Shri Vijay Goyal, showcases Shri Vajpayee’s public life, exemplary governance, diplomatic vision, and literary persona through rare photographs and documents. It is designed to serve as a source of inspiration for future generations, celebrating the enduring legacy of one of India’s greatest leaders.
